Benoni is a masculine given name of Biblical Hebrew origin, from ben “son” + ’oni, a word that can mean “sorrow/affliction” or, in some readings, “strength.” In Genesis 35:18 the dying Rachel names her newborn Ben-’oni, commonly understood as “son of my sorrow”; his father Jacob immediately renames him Benjamin (“son of the right hand”), so Benoni survives chiefly as a poignant episode rather than a patriarchal name.
Because of its somber sense, Benoni saw little use in Jewish tradition, but it surfaced intermittently in Christian naming - especially among English Puritans and in colonial America, where direct biblical names were favored. Today it remains rare, sometimes chosen for its stark narrative power or as an alternative path to everyday nickname Ben. Variants and spellings include Ben-Oni and Ben Oni; the original Hebrew form is Ben-’oni (בֶּן־אוֹנִי). Closely related: Benjamin; diminutives: Ben, occasionally Oni.
